How to Make a Simple Web Page

You don't have to be a technical expert to make a Web page. And you don't have to spend any money. Google Sites is an easy and free way to create a Web page. It's easy to get started and you can set up your own personal page in minutes.

Difficulty: Easy
Instructions

Things You'll Need:

  • Computer
  • Internet access
  • Email address
  1. Step 1

    Go online to sites.google.com. If you have a Gmail or Google account, fill out your email and password and click "Sign in."

  2. Step 2

    Sign up for a Google account if you don't have one. Click on "Create an account now."

  3. Step 3

    Complete the short form and review the Terms of Service. Fill in your current email address and fill in your password twice. Select your location, enter the characters in the picture, and click "I accept. Create my account."

  4. Step 4

    Click the "Create new site" button once you've entered Google Sites.

  5. Step 5

    Fill out the page with your site name and an optional site description. Click the button to specify if you'll share the Web page with everyone in the world or only with people you indicate. Click a button to choose a theme layout, type the code shown, then click the "Create site" button.

  6. Step 6

    Click the "Edit page" button on the top right of your draft Web page. Edit your page by clicking on the screen and typing into the title box and main text box.

  7. Step 7

    Format your Web page. Select your text and use the buttons on the top left toolbar to edit your font size, format your words in bold or italics, or create links.

  8. Step 8

    Insert pictures, video or other elements to your Web page. Click on the "Insert" link on the toolbar on the top left and scroll down to the element you want to add to your web page to add it.

  9. Step 9

    Click on the "Save" button on the top right of the page periodically, and when you're finished making your Web page.

Tips & Warnings
  • If the page doesn't move forward on Step 5, review the top of the page--you may have to choose another site name if it's already taken.
  • To create another Web page on your website, click the "Create page" button on the top right when viewing your Web page.
  • To share your new Web page, click "More actions" and "Share this site." Review sharing permissions on the page before inviting people to your site, then enter an email address and click "Invite these people."
  • As a free service, there are some basic rules for using Google Sites. For example, sexually explicit, violent or hateful material is strictly prohibited. Review the Google Sites Program Policies for full details.
